Yeah that was full street trim cept for the M/T drag radials. Stereo and all and a full tank of gas. C16

R/T .099 (NHRA changed to a .000 reaction on both trees)
60' 1.793
330 5.029
1/8 7.731
mph 92.62
1000 10.071
1/4 12.044
mph 114.76

Yeah I had to drive it back home and was on call for work that day so a breakdown would have been a no-no. I was shifting around 6.8-7k, fuel cut is at 8.5 and the power curve is still climbing at fuel cutoff so the car has another half second in it with a higher launch rpm and higher shift points.
